authorBenjamin C Meyer <>2009-09-30 22:50:08 (GMT)
committerBenjamin C Meyer <>2009-10-01 04:50:23 (GMT)
commit9406811a2dd2e64c4cab0577fb5a8ea00d252b8b (patch)
parentd34536ae8fabbd5c879a1d4948acd7d0c2b2323e (diff)
Release Arora
8 files changed, 89 insertions, 21 deletions
diff --git a/AUTHORS b/AUTHORS
index 00e2951..d396416 100644
@@ -1,48 +1,50 @@
Benjamin C Meyer
Jakub Wieczorek
-Jason A. Donenfeld
-Jakub Lužný
Diego Iastrubni
+Jakub Lužný
+Jason A. Donenfeld
Christian Franke
Benjamin K. Stuhl
Zsombor Gegesy
-Vincenzo Reale
Christopher Eby
+Vincenzo Reale
Maia Kozheva
-Adam Treat
-Tor Arne Vestbø
+Tor Arne Vestbø
Tom Gundersen
+Kristof Bal
+Adam Treat
Mark Reiche
Guillaume Martres
Ariya Hidayat
-Kristof Bal
Josef Kufner
Janusz Lewandowski
+John Wimer
Daniel Albuschat
Alexandre Dupas
Simon Hausmann
Robert Hogan
Raphael Kubo da Costa
Paul Olav Tvete
-John Wimer
John Schember
Chris Lee
Alexandre Bique
Zack Rusin
Slim Amamou
Richard Moore
Pavol Rusnak
Oscar Blumberg
Markus Goetz
Marius Bugge Monsen
Kenneth Rohde Christiansen
Jonas Gehring
+Jocelyn Turcotte
Gergely Nagy
+Gegesy Zsombor
Dominik Riebeling
Darryl Kacher
Chris Hills
diff --git a/ChangeLog b/ChangeLog
index d114fa9..bbb3be7 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,68 @@
+- Issue #24: Add support for AdBlock
+- Issue #40: Support several common modifiers in the location bar for modifying the typed in url.
+ ctrl-enter - append .com
+ ctrl-shift-enter - append .org
+ shift-enter - append .net
+- Issue #79: Trap tab key to cycle through potential URLs in the location bar.
+- Issue #85: Alt+Enter on the location bar opens the url in a new tab.
+- Issue #119: Add Password Management / AutoFill
+- Issue #411: Save and restore the tab back/forward history
+- Issue $630: Limit download progress updates to 5 per second to reduces CPU use from 18% to 3% when downloading.
+- Issue #650: Save the toolbar location allowing the toolbars to be next to each other
+- Add ctrl-z shortcut to undo the closing of the last tab.
+- Behave better when access keys are enabled by adding a slight delay to make sure that the ctrl is actually for access keys and not for another shortcut such as ctrl-tab or ctrl-a
+- When arora crashed on the previous startup give the user a way to bypass the failsafe and restore their session if they really want.
+- Add the ability to set the length of a session cookie
+- Enable DNS prefetching and WebKit version in the about dialog when building against Qt 4.6.
+- Remember what tab you were on when you close the settings dialog
+- Add a browse button next to the style sheet line edit to help users find files and automatically translate them into url's.
+- Add icons to the menu actions on freedesktop systems.
+- Show the configure search engines action in the tools menu
+- Change default bookmarks to only have a link to htpp://
+ Removed all of Qt development type entries
+ From discussion on and also the Kubuntu guys strip the bookmarks in their release so it make sense.
+- Move the Preferences menu item to Tools|Options
+- Set placeholder text for the start page search box
+- Add a checkbox to hide/show hidden files in the directory listing.
+- Change the about dialog text so it can be selected with a mouse so users can copy the application version.
+- Allow urls to be dropped on the bookmark bar and bookmark menu
+Behind the scenes
+- Force the history completer to be LTR: same as the url line.
+- Create a new stills class, NetworkAcessManagerProxy that is useful for tracking what QWebPage a QWebReply came from.
+- Load QWebView settings when the View is created so m_enableAccessKeys will be read from settings
+- Rename lineedit -> locationbar functions & variables
+- Enhance SingleApplication so that the host can send messages back to the second application.
+ On Windows this is used to send the window id back to the application that was just started
+ so it can raise the arora window to the front.
+- Fix some old MSVC compile warnings
+- Make it possible to retranslate the bookmarks toolbar title
+- Set the maximumPagesInCache to 3 (default is 0) and provide a way for users to set this value through QSettings.
+- Add a path from the users directory to the locale search path
+- Added RTL support for the start page
+- Add support for multiple directories to LanguageManager.
+- Fix the naming of the QAction m_toolsEnableInspector to m_toolsEnableInspectorAction to be consistent with the rest of the code
+- Add new TreeSortFilterProxyModel class to utils that will only filter child nodes in a QAbstractItemModel. (under the BSD license)
+- Rename getConfigFile to dataFilePath
+- Rename dataDirectory to installedDataDirectory to give a much better description of what it does
+- Add missing drop functionality to the ModelMenu class. The implementation is symetric to the ModelToolBar class.
+- ModelMenu can now accept drops (both moving and copying) and can apply them to the underlying model.
+- Refactor BookmarksToolBar by making it inherit from ModelToolBar.
+- Add new ModelToolBar class, that is a subclass of QToolBar and an equivalent of ModelMenu for toolbars. It can be used to populate a toolbar with actions based on a given model.
+- Fix character encoding in directory listing.
+- Clean up the private browsing message box to make it easier to translate.
+Build system
+- Allow building against a shadow-built WebKit trunk
+- Ignore more misc generated build files on windows
+- Add Git hook to check commits for the proper copyright year
+- Ignore the doc directory which is generated by doxygen
+- Check for spaces at the start and end of an expression
+- Re-enable sharing the temporary compilation objects for all subprojects. Use the 'ordered' configuration to make sure that we walk through the subdirectories one by one and not all simultaneously when building in parallel.
Drop support for Qt 4.4.
diff --git a/ b/
index 2a09ab2..6d7fbfd 100755
--- a/
+++ b/
@@ -4,7 +4,7 @@
diff --git a/debian-upstream/ b/debian-upstream/
index 54d6f9b..3ca2a15 100644
--- a/debian-upstream/
+++ b/debian-upstream/
@@ -1,4 +1,4 @@
-arora (0.9.0~git##DATE##-1~##DIST##1~upstream1) ##DIST##; urgency=low
+arora (0.10.0~git##DATE##-1~##DIST##1~upstream1) ##DIST##; urgency=low
* Initial release (LP: #231731)
diff --git a/generateAuthors b/generateAuthors
index 6143be0..2389b63 100755
--- a/generateAuthors
+++ b/generateAuthors
@@ -16,11 +16,12 @@ git log --pretty="format:%an %ae" $1 \
| sed -e 's/^faw /Jakub Wieczorek /g' \
| sed -e 's/^LEW21 /Janusz Lewandowski /g' \
| sed -e 's/lew21@pecet.(none)$/' \
- | sed -e 's/adam\.treat@torchmobile\.com/treat@kde\.org/g' \
- | sed -e 's/torarnv@gmail\.com/tavestbo@trolltech\.com/g' \
- | sed -e 's/bks@coldkeck2\.colorado\.edu/bks24@cornell\.edu/g' \
- | sed -e 's/porphyr /Mark Reiche /g' \
- | sed -e 's/vinx@zulu\.(none)/smart2128@baslug\.org/g' \
- | sed -e 's/Matvey Kozhev/Maia Kozheva/g' \
- | sed -e 's/kristof@localhost.(none)/' \
+ | sed -e 's/adam\.treat@torchmobile\.com/treat@kde\.org/g' \
+ | sed -e 's/torarnv@gmail\.com/tavestbo@trolltech\.com/g' \
+ | sed -e 's/bks@coldkeck2\.colorado\.edu/bks24@cornell\.edu/g' \
+ | sed -e 's/porphyr /Mark Reiche /g' \
+ | sed -e 's/vinx@zulu\.(none)/smart2128@baslug\.org/g' \
+ | sed -e 's/Matvey Kozhev/Maia Kozheva/g' \
+ | sed -e 's/kristof@localhost.(none)/' \
+ | sed -e 's/' \
| sort | uniq -c | sort -n -r | sed -e 's/^ *[0-9]* //g'
diff --git a/generateReleaseContributors b/generateReleaseContributors
index ef8e4ec..c07ae18 100755
--- a/generateReleaseContributors
+++ b/generateReleaseContributors
@@ -1,5 +1,5 @@
-./generateAuthors 0.8.0..HEAD | while read line
+./generateAuthors 0.9.0..HEAD | while read line
name=`echo $line | sed -e 's/ [^ ]*@[^ ]*//g'`
email=`echo $line | sed -e 's/.* //g' | tr [A-Z] [a-z]`
diff --git a/src/browserapplication.cpp b/src/browserapplication.cpp
index ee1d46a..33e5766 100644
--- a/src/browserapplication.cpp
+++ b/src/browserapplication.cpp
@@ -105,7 +105,7 @@ BrowserApplication::BrowserApplication(int &argc, char **argv)
- QString version = QLatin1String("0.9.0");
+ QString version = QLatin1String("0.10.0");
QString gitVersion = QLatin1String(GITCHANGENUMBER);
if (gitVersion != QLatin1String("0")
&& !gitVersion.isEmpty())
diff --git a/windowsinstaller.nsi b/windowsinstaller.nsi
index 75fc069..0ad068a 100644
--- a/windowsinstaller.nsi
+++ b/windowsinstaller.nsi
@@ -3,7 +3,7 @@
SetCompressor /SOLID /FINAL lzma
!define PRODUCT_NAME "Arora"
-!define /date PRODUCT_VERSION "0.9.0"
+!define /date PRODUCT_VERSION "0.10.0"
;!define /date PRODUCT_VERSION "Snapshot (%#m-%#d-%#Y)"
!define PRODUCT_DIR_REGKEY "Software\Microsoft\Windows\CurrentVersion\App Paths\arora.exe"
!define PRODUCT_UNINST_KEY "Software\Microsoft\Windows\CurrentVersion\Uninstall\${PRODUCT_NAME}"